Yes,
but the picture that I have posted is related to Live Viewer. You can activate all the passes you want and verify them directly in the Live Viewer. When you are happy of the setup, you can use the "Copy to video post" command for transferring the same setup to the Octane Render Preferences in order to have the same result in Picture Viewer, or making a different setup for Picture Viewer output in the proper tab.
